content protection for television in the homedocbox.etsi.org/workshop/2009/200901_security... · pc...

Post on 23-Jul-2020

3 Views

Category:

Documents

0 Downloads

Preview:

Click to see full reader

TRANSCRIPT

Content Protection for Television in the home

Copyright © Digital Video Broadcasting Project DVB

Mark Jeffrey

MEntertainment & Devices Division

mark.jeffrey@microsoft.com

CPCM

DVB is the Digital Video Broadcasting Project

CPCM means:

Content

Protection &

Slide 2

Protection &

Copy

Management

ETSI TS 102 825-1 ... -14

Yes, CPCM does work!

Slide 3

CPCM demonstrated at IBC in September 2007

Role of CPCM

CPCM defines a set of technologies for protecting content after it has been acquired by the consumer

CPCM is not used in transmission to the home

CPCM is not tied to a specific service provider

Slide 4

CPCM is intended for use on commercial content only

Home videos etc. are neither protected nor blocked by CPCM

Role of CPCM

CPCM can acquire content from Free-to-air, Conditional Access (PayTV) or DRM systems

Once under CPCM, the content is controlled by the CPCM devices within agreed constraints

CPCM can be implemented in any type of device

Slide 5

CPCM can be implemented in any type of device

CPCM is complementary to other content protection mechanisms, and can be used in parallel with them

Slide 6

USE CASES FOR CPCM

CPCM in the Home

Tuner

Traditional TV

Tuner in Television, or in PayTV box

Simple wire connection

Slide 7

connection(e.g. SCART, DVI)

CPCM in the Home

Tuner PVR

TV with PVR

Tuner in PVR or in Zapper box

Simple wire connections

Slide 8

connections

CPCM in the Home

Tuner PVR

Home Network

Tuner device connected by Ethernet or Wireless LAN

TCP/IP based

Slide 9

Home Network

TCP/IP based connections

Local Link Protection(e.g. WMDRM-ND)

“Authorised Domain” of devices (e.g. CPCM)

CPCM in the Home

Tuner Server

Remote Access TV

Tuner in home, or specialist server, allows remote access from other locations

Slide 10

InternetHome Network

Slide 11

HOW CPCM WORKS

How CPCM Works

Establishes Trust between devices

If required, establishes an Authorised Domain between multiple devices

Establishes secure communications

Encrypts the content using a secret keyNOT required for some Free-to-air content

Slide 12

Puts Rights information and key into Content License

Securely delivers Content License with protected content

Decrypts content using Key, and allows use according to Rights

Free-to-air content

Establishing Trust

Authority

Manufacturer

Authority

RootCompliance and Robustness Regime (C&R)

Compliance and Robustness Regime (C&R)

Slide 13

Manufacturer Manufacturer Manufacturer

Device DeviceChallengeResponse

SAC Session

Division

Product

Slide 14

HOW CONTENT MOVES UNDER CPCM CONTROL

Basic Content Exchange Process

Device Device

SAC Session

ChallengeResponse

TV TVContentLicense

ContentLicense

Slide 15

TV TV

Scrambler Descrambler

Basic Content Storage Process

Device Device

SAC SACTV

ContentLicense

TVContentLicense

Slide 16

Scrambler Descrambler

TV TV TV

Slide 17

BUILDING AN AUTHORISED DOMAIN

Authorised Domain

TunerADAD

Slide 18

Home Network

Authorised Domain

TunerADADAD AD AD

Slide 19

Home Network

AD

Authorised Domain

TunerADAD AD

PVRAD

Slide 20

Home Network

ADAD

AD

DVD-RWAD

Slide 21

CPCM AND OTHER CONTENT PROTECTION SYSTEMS

Examples of CPCM Content Acquisition

FTA Signal

CPCM

DVB-TZapper box

Cable CA

CPCM

DVB-CPayTV box

Sat. CA

CPCM

DVB-SPayTV box

DRM

CPCM

IPTV &Internet

Slide 22

CPCM CPCM CPCM CPCM

CPCM

PVR

CPCM

Display

Examples of CPCM Content Acquisition

FTA Signal

CPCM

DVB-TZapper box

Cable CA

CPCM

DVB-CPayTV box

Sat. CA

CPCM

DVB-SPayTV box

DRM

CPCM

IPTV &Internet

Slide 23

CPCM CPCM CPCM CPCM

CPCM

PVR

CPCM

Display

Examples of CPCM Content Consumption & Export

CPCM

PVR

CPCM

Display

Slide 24

Examples of CPCM Content Consumption & Export

CPCM

PVR

CPCM

Display

HDCPHDCP

Slide 25

Examples of CPCM Content Consumption & Export

CPCM

PVR

CPCM

Display

HDCPHDCP

DRMCPCM DRM

Slide 26

Media DevicePC

CIv2

Future Television

CPCM

Future CI Adapter

CIv2

Slide 27

CPCM AS A FRAMEWORK

CPCM as a Framework

The DVB CPCM specification provides a toolkit, with which various devices and services can be built

It defines those elements that are necessary for devices to securely transfer content and maintain rights

CPCM does not define how they are implemented

Manufacturers decide:

Slide 28

Manufacturers decide:

Which CPCM functions are necessary in each of their products

How to present CPCM information in their User Interface

CPCM as a Framework

There are many areas where hooks have been left for future additions, and for adaptation to specific business needs

Manufacturers and service providers adopting CPCM have the opportunity to experiment with many new content management scenarios

Slide 29

content management scenarios

Slide 30

CONCLUSION

Conclusion

CPCM is a fairly straightforward specification

CPCM supports many current and future usage scenarios

CPCM will allow consumers to do more with their content

Home Networking

Remote Access

Portable Devices

Slide 31

Portable Devices

Removable Media

CPCM is complementary to other Content Protection mechanisms such as Conditional Access and Digital Rights Management

CPCM is flexible for the future needs of Consumers, Broadcasters and Content/Service Providers

Recognition

Recognise special contribution to CPCM by the following individuals:

Chris Hibbert (Disney)

Giles Godart-Brown (BSkyB)

Paul Szucs (Sony)

Slide 32

Paul Szucs (Sony)

Alain Durand (Thomson)

Jim Williams (MPAA)

Spencer Stephens (Warner Bros)

Thanks for your attention

Copyright © Digital Video Broadcasting Project DVB

M

top related